小编ira*_*ght的帖子

Java PriorityQueue首先返回最少的元素

Java中的PriorityQueue的javadoc表示:此队列的头部是指定排序的最小元素.

有谁知道这个类是打算用作堆还是恰好适合堆描述?如果它应该是一个堆,那么我很困惑为什么他们选择通过remove()返回"最少"元素 - 为什么'最少'元素具有最优先权或者像'最大'堆中使用的"最老的"元素?

提前致谢

java data-structures

3
推荐指数
1
解决办法
5020
查看次数

标签 统计

data-structures ×1

java ×1